How Are MMA Gloves Supposed to Fit?

It is important to consider how your selected pair of MMA gloves fit on your hand. When you put them on, they should fit snugly on your hand.

Make sure that they do not slip and slide when you start to move. At the same time, you do not want MMA gloves that are too tight. This will only serve to restrict the blood flow to your hands, and that will not be good. 

Gloves that are too tight also limit how freely you are able to use your hands. Since your hands are essential to your success as an MMA fighter, it is important that you have gloves that allow you the needed flexibility.

On the other hand, gloves that are a bit too loose will tend to start sliding off at the most inopportune of moments, usually right in the middle of a fight. 

Is It Ok To Use MMA Gloves On A Heavy Bag?

One of the most used training techniques in a gym for MMA continues to be hitting a heavy bag but wearing MMA gloves for this is not advisable. This is a tremendously powerful workout as it builds up endurance and strength. It also teaches MMA fighters proper technique, which can go a long way towards helping them win a fight. 

When hitting the heavy bag, you need to have proper protection on your hands and wrist. This is because hitting a bag that can weigh as much as 110 pounds can create quite a bit of stress, resulting in micro-fractures throughout your hands if you are not careful.

Many MMA fighters make the mistake of thinking that their gloves provide adequate protection, but they do not. 

MMA gloves are much too thin to provide the type of protection needed when hitting a heavy bag. They are designed for an actual fight with a human opponent, but they lack the padding necessary to absorb the constant impact that comes from hitting a heavy bag.

Instead, you will want to invest in some gloves that are specifically made for heavy bag training. 

How Do You Break in MMA Gloves?

Because it is so important to have full mobility in your hands as an MMA fighter, it is important to first break in your gloves. When you first get a new pair of gloves, they will probably be quite stiff.

If you simply put them on your hands at this point, you will find that the freedom of movement that you have come to depend on, simply will not be there. 

To break in your MMA gloves, you will want to start by balling them up and then bending the fingers over for a few minutes at a time. You will repeat this process over and over again until you notice the gloves starting to loosen up on their own. The key is to get the stiff feeling out of the gloves so that your hands will remain flexible and protected when fighting. 

What do MMA Fighters Wear Under Their Gloves?

It is important to wear hand wraps under your MMA gloves. This is necessary in order to protect the hands and wrist. Remember that MMA gloves are extremely thin, and they do not provide nearly the level of padding that you would get with a set of boxing gloves. This is because you need to retain full use of your hands as an MMA fighter. 

As you start to punch and fight, you will really grow to appreciate the hand wrap that you have placed underneath your MMA gloves. This will help reduce the impact of each punch and minimize the risk of injury.

Punching can definitely hurt your hands if you do not have the right type of protection and padding. Do not neglect this important part of your MMA arsenal.
